1. OpenAI

OpenAI is one of the most influential AI companies in Silicon Valley, known for developing advanced language models such as ChatGPT. It focuses on building artificial general intelligence (AGI) that is safe and beneficial for humanity. The company’s tools are widely used in content creation, coding assistance, customer support, and research applications. OpenAI has significantly changed how users interact with AI systems worldwide.

Key Focus Areas of OpenAI

  • Artificial General Intelligence (AGI) research
  • Large language models development
  • AI safety and alignment

2. Anthropic

Anthropic is an AI research company founded by former OpenAI researchers with a strong focus on AI safety and reliability. It is best known for developing Claude, a conversational AI assistant designed for safe and interpretable responses. The company emphasizes building transparent and controllable AI systems. It has gained strong attention from both investors and enterprise users.

Key Focus Areas of Anthropic

  • AI safety and interpretability
  • Conversational AI systems
  • Reliable large language models

3. Scale AI

Scale AI specializes in providing high-quality training data for machine learning models. It plays a critical role in helping companies build accurate and efficient AI systems by offering structured data labeling services. The company works with leading technology firms and government organizations. Its contribution is essential in improving AI model performance.

Key Focus Areas of Scale AI

  • Data labeling and annotation
  • Machine learning training datasets
  • AI model performance improvement

4. Databricks

Databricks is a leading data and AI company focused on big data processing and analytics. It provides a unified platform for data engineering, machine learning, and AI deployment. Businesses use Databricks to analyze large datasets efficiently and build scalable AI solutions. It is widely adopted in enterprise-level AI systems.

Key Focus Areas of Databricks

  • Big data analytics platforms
  • Machine learning infrastructure
  • Enterprise AI solutions

6. Adept AI

Adept AI develops advanced systems that allow users to control software using natural language commands. It aims to automate complex computer tasks by understanding user instructions and executing workflows automatically. This innovation reduces manual effort and increases productivity in business environments. It is a key player in AI-driven automation technology.

Key Focus Areas of Adept AI

  • Natural language software control
  • Workflow automation
  • AI-powered productivity tools

How do AI startups in Silicon Valley make money?

AI startups in Silicon Valley make money by offering AI-based products, software platforms, and enterprise solutions to businesses and consumers. Many companies provide subscription-based services, cloud AI tools, and data processing platforms. Others generate revenue by licensing their technology to large corporations. Some startups also earn through API usage, consulting, and customized AI solutions. Venture capital investment also plays a major role in funding their growth. Their business models are designed to scale quickly in global markets.
